Poudre School District board unanimously backs Colorado Healthy School Meals for All (Proposition LL)
Summary
The Poudre School District Board of Education voted 7-0 to adopt a resolution supporting Colorado State Ballot Proposition LL, which would expand funding to ensure free healthy meals for all Colorado children; board members framed the measure as reducing stigma and supporting student learning.
The Poudre School District Board of Education voted unanimously Tuesday to adopt a resolution supporting Colorado's Healthy School Meals for All—State Ballot Proposition LL.
Board members said the measure would secure additional funding needed to expand universal school meal participation and reduce stigma tied to free and reduced-price programs. The board’s roll call showed a 7-0 vote in favor of the resolution.
